General Health Insurance Information/Counseling | Community Health Council of Wyandotte County - Kansas Assistance Network

803 Armstrong Ave, Kansas City, KS 66101

Eligibility
No Restrictions
Required documents
Income, taxes, dates of birth, bank statements from previous 2 months, current insurance cards, proof of assets (if applicable), social security number of those applying for coverage, immigration documentation for those applying for coverage if not citizens
Hours
By appointment M-F, occasional evening and weekend hours

Languages
Spanish. Other languages are available through over-the-phone interpreter services.
Application process
Call for appointment; will help homebound individuals over the phone or via Zoom
Fees
None
Service area
Kansas and Missouri
KAN provides assistance with health insurance and lifeline program (TANF, WIC, SNAP, etc.) enrollment and education.
